From the field to the office, meet four student-athlete alums who turned their passion for sports into athletics-related careers:

 

Naana (Ankoma-Mensa) Vasic ’14Naana Vasic who graduated from Bryant University.

Vasic played for the women’s basketball team while earning her degree in Marketing. Today, the Bulldog alum is a Lululemon program and relationship manager for the company’s ambassador and campus partnership programs. She works with student and professional athletes for brand campaigns, large scale events, and partnership agreements.

 

Mickey Gasper ’18Mickey Gasper baseball player who graduated from Bryant University.

Graduating Bryant with a degree in Management, Gasper was a member of the university’s baseball team throughout his college career. He made his MLB debut with the Boston Red Sox in August 2024.

 

Bobby Brown ’90Bobby Brown who graduated from Bryant University.

Brown, a member of the Bryant University Athletics Hall of Fame, is now the PGA director of golf at ATK Golf Services Inc. at Tashua Knolls Golf Course in Trumbull, Connecticut. He played golf for Bryant while obtaining his Finance degree. He and his wife, Jami ’91, who was a member of the women’s basketball team, live in Trumbull with their three daughters: Alexa, Taylor, and Kylie.

 

Caitlin Hansen ’08Caitlin Hansen who graduated from Bryant University.

A former member of the women’s lacrosse team, Hansen graduated from Bryant with a Communication degree and is currently the head coach of the women’s lacrosse team at Saint Leo University.
